Mer for Nokia 770, N800, N810, N810W, X86, Beagleboard, Pocket Loox 720, version 0.11

Information about Mer can be found at http://wiki.maemo.org/Mer and everything you need to know about the release on http://wiki.maemo.org/Mer/Releases/0.11. It also has a list of known issues so please read them through first before installing.

Highlights of this release:
* New UI based on wazd's ideas from his blog
* Maemo-launcher (the GTK booster, etc) actually works now, reducing RAM usage and making Mer more usable on 770 and faster everywhere.
* Removed docpurge temporarily (no more apt-get dist-upgrade messups)
* N810 keymap now works correctly (yes, now it does)
* Special 'Mer' kernels for N8x0 with goodies: OTG device whitelisting, add pH5's patch to change opmode on the fly, fanoush's patch to remove "menelaus: Setting voltage..." messages in dmesg, fanoush's patch which correctly gives device nodes for mmcs on N810, rndispatch, jott's rotation and a quickie patch of mine to remove "EAC mode..." messages from dmesg (RNDIS means USBnet on your XP), also usable in Maemo
* Drag lock - keep your home screen applets in place
* Much needed installer bugfixes
* Maemo extras disabled so we focus on the Mer part for a bit.

Next release is 27 April 2009 (0.12). Mer is still a work in progress and as such you should not expect too much of it (note long list of known issues).
